소스 검색

Update audio libraries #1423

miniaudio -> v0.10.25
dr_wav -> v0.12.14
dr_mp3 -> v0.6.19
dr_flac -> v0.12.22
pull/1433/head
raysan5 5 년 전
부모
커밋
321f55bce1
5개의 변경된 파일13943개의 추가작업 그리고 8496개의 파일을 삭제
  1. +7821
    -4575
      src/external/dr_flac.h
  2. +1545
    -811
      src/external/dr_mp3.h
  3. +469
    -169
      src/external/dr_wav.h
  4. +4105
    -2938
      src/external/miniaudio.h
  5. +3
    -3
      src/raudio.c

+ 7821
- 4575
src/external/dr_flac.h
파일 크기가 너무 크기때문에 변경 상태를 표시하지 않습니다.
파일 보기


+ 1545
- 811
src/external/dr_mp3.h
파일 크기가 너무 크기때문에 변경 상태를 표시하지 않습니다.
파일 보기


+ 469
- 169
src/external/dr_wav.h
파일 크기가 너무 크기때문에 변경 상태를 표시하지 않습니다.
파일 보기


+ 4105
- 2938
src/external/miniaudio.h
파일 크기가 너무 크기때문에 변경 상태를 표시하지 않습니다.
파일 보기


+ 3
- 3
src/raudio.c 파일 보기

@ -2031,12 +2031,12 @@ static Wave LoadMP3(const unsigned char *fileData, unsigned int fileSize)
// Decode the entire MP3 file in one go
unsigned long long int totalFrameCount = 0;
wave.data = drmp3_open_memory_and_read_f32(fileData, fileSize, &config, &totalFrameCount);
wave.data = drmp3_open_memory_and_read_pcm_frames_f32(fileData, fileSize, &config, &totalFrameCount, NULL);
if (wave.data != NULL)
{
wave.channels = config.outputChannels;
wave.sampleRate = config.outputSampleRate;
wave.channels = config.channels;
wave.sampleRate = config.sampleRate;
wave.sampleCount = (int)totalFrameCount*wave.channels;
wave.sampleSize = 32;

불러오는 중...
취소
저장